SQL - Extraer ultimo numero de una cadena Integer

 
Vista:
sin imagen de perfil

Extraer ultimo numero de una cadena Integer

Publicado por Nelson (2 intervenciones) el 04/08/2022 23:12:05
Buenas.

He tenido problemas al momento de extraer el ultimo numero de una cadena intreger, y no estoy seguro del porque.

el código que tengo es similar a este .


SELECT
,substring(RUT,1,(length(RUT-1)) AS TEST_1
,RUT
FROM TABLA1

El resultado debería dar algo así.

RUT | TEST_1
234456679 | 23445667


gracias
Valora esta pregunta
Me gusta: Está pregunta es útil y esta claraNo me gusta: Está pregunta no esta clara o no es útil
0
Responder
Imágen de perfil de Isaias
Val: 2.542
Oro
Ha mantenido su posición en SQL (en relación al último mes)
Gráfica de SQL

Extraer ultimo numero de una cadena Integer

Publicado por Isaias (1921 intervenciones) el 08/08/2022 03:54:36
¿El ultimo numero? Utiliza RIGHT
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ar
sin imagen de perfil

Extraer ultimo numero de una cadena Integer

Publicado por Nelson (2 intervenciones) el 10/08/2022 00:11:54
Hola, muchas gracias al final la respuesta resultó ser esta

SUBSTR(cast(RUT as STRING), 1, LENGTH(cast(RUT as STRING))-1)
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ar
Imágen de perfil de Isaias
Val: 2.542
Oro
Ha mantenido su posición en SQL (en relación al último mes)
Gráfica de SQL

Extraer ultimo numero de una cadena Integer

Publicado por Isaias (1921 intervenciones) el 11/08/2022 16:10:47
Muestra el resultado que te dio
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ar